What do you get when you mash-up Microsoft Surface with a Nintendo Wii Balance Board? Pressure-sensitive surface computing! Yes, this is Surface sitting directly on the Balance Board (it supports 600 pounds, we checked). ...

cogadget.com 9/25/2009 — Nintendo has confirmed the price drop in their Wii gaming consoles from $249.99 to $199.99. The cheaper priced models will be available from September 27th at Nintendo stores.
